手插口袋走路,手環的記步功能還能準確記錄嗎? 比如小米手環,jawbone?準確記錄的原理呢?

如果是按照周期計步,那為什麼手臂自然擺動的時候也可以準確記錄(走兩步為一個周期)?


可以。

嗯……

嚴格的說,一般人,正常走路,不需要你擺動手臂,手環都可以正確記錄步數。

因此,小米手環你可以可放在口袋裡,或者掛在脖子上,都ok。

當然,你非要學Michael Jackson走太空步,那就不好說了。


本科的畢業論文就是做的運動狀態識別,還有點印象。網上隨手找下資料,附一個:利用3軸數字加速度計實現功能全面的計步器設計: Analog Dialogue: Analog Devices

主意這一段話:

圖3顯示了與一名跑步者的豎向、前向和側向加速度相對應的x、y和z軸測量結果的典型圖樣。無論如何穿戴計步器,總有至少一個軸具有相對較大的周期性加速度變化,因此峰值檢測和針對所有三個軸上的加速度的動態閾值決策演算法對於檢測單位步行或跑步周期至關重要。

請自己點開鏈接看看圖三。

so,因為計算步數的是依據的那顆三軸加速度計測量出來的瞬時三個軸的加速度值,所以無論你是戴在手上,插在兜里,綁在脖子上,掛在胸前,只要你運動了,加速度計就能測量出三個方向的加速度變化,運動只要持久穩定,就會出現圖三上的波形圖,接著就能來計算步數了(這部分複雜不細說)。所以你也能看到小米手環在走了十步以後才會開始顯示步數變化,就是為了判斷是否是個穩定持久的加速度變化(波形);你也可以持續的搖手,以欺騙手環達到計步的無聊目的。


能,人步行的加速度信號近似一個脈衝信號。這個脈衝是人腳落地的那一刻產生的。所以實際步行的時候不論手怎麼甩都不會對記步產生大的干擾。


小米手環用戶,發現推輪椅、推超市購物車時都不被計步。


三軸加速器,相對原點(可以視為地面)運動,只要佩戴身上。只是具體演算法的精確度問題。


我記得小米手環使用的是加速度感測器,市面上大部分運動手環應該都是同樣使用加速度感測器。

加速度感測器顧名思義探測的是手環的加速度。

人在走路時即使把手插在兜里,但由於走路這個動作內部本身就不是完全勻速,所以必然會有加速度,所以在我看來應該是計步的。

不過感測器質量又是另一回事了。小米手環雖然便宜但是感測器的質量應該是不影響使用的。

P.S.小米手環誤計情況很嚴重啊。經常上午一直在上課,然後中午十二點多就提示我已經走滿12000步了…目前使用的最主要功能也就是鬧鐘了。


連續佩戴小米手環1個多月了。根據我的經驗來回答一下。

1.騎車是不計算步數的;

2.原地打乒乓球是是計算步數的;

3.玩跳舞機累得半死也不算跑步;


推薦閱讀:

現在的網路電視配置大多是2g運存+8g存儲,這個8g存儲對於電視到底夠不夠用呢?
VR在將來會不會成為主流,還是會小眾化存在?在將來究竟會不會涵蓋所有方面呢?
做了一個新產品,叫「HoloRead」(一)

TAG:科技 | 數碼 | 數碼產品 | 智能手環 | 小米手環 |